What Is a DPF In Truck?

A Diesel Particulate Filter (DPF) captures soot and harmful particles from diesel exhaust. Installed between the engine and tailpipe, it uses a ceramic honeycomb structure to trap pollutants while allowing clean gases to exit. How DPF In Truck Systems Work

Catman’s filters operate in three stages:

  1. Filtration: Exhaust flows through porous ceramic walls, trapping particles as small as 1 micron in Passat B6 systems.
  2. Regeneration: Soot is burned off automatically (passive) or via forced cycles (active) as seen in Audi A3 configurations.
  3. Maintenance: Ash residue requires professional cleaning every 100,000 miles using certified techniques.
